Hybrid/Remote- Austin, TX Thales is hiring an experience Sales Operations Specialist who will work closely with our America’s Sales team to interface with all levels of management as it relates to a broad range of sales-related operational activities. Sales Operation Specialist will be responsible to enhance efficiency and productivity through reporting, forecasting, commissions, sales analytics, sales process improvement and coordination with support functions for the purpose of execution on sales effectiveness.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ration or Technical related or equivalent work experience may be substituted for degree
  • 5+ years experience in high tech fast paced environment, preferably cyber-security
  • Proficient with Quote-to-Cash and Subscription Management practices for SaaS products
  • Prior experience in regional sales analytics roles
  • Proficient with Salesforce, Oracle, and PowerBI
  • Ability to translate complex data into simple tools and visuals across multiple data platforms
  • Excellent interpersonal skills to be able to communicate effectively across all levels of the company
  • Strong problem solving skills to help drive the effectiveness and efficiency of the global sales organization
  • Must have attention to detail, a commitment to quality and be results driven while being customer facing
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ills

Responsibilities

  • Data Analytics Proficient with design, develop, and implementation of global analytics dashboards using BI tools for Sales, Marketing, and Finance
  • Monitor Salesforce/Finance data quality and run clean-up projects as necessary to ensure data integrity
  • Work closely with cross functional teams for the preparation of dashboards and business analysis
  • Improved decision support by translating daily business observations
  • Develop, maintain and optimize sales operations processes such as Opportunity Management, Account Segmentation, Forecasting, Data Hygiene, Commissions and Change Management
  • Proficient with the use of Salesforce.com as the CRM system and Salesforce CPQ for quoting and managing the sales cycle and Clari to facilitate the accuracy of sales forecast
  • Work closely with Sales leaders in distributing commercial or partner leads in SFDC and drive for necessary actions
  • Produce regular Finance and Sales pipeline reports/ Power Point slide decks for AMER Quarterly Business Review meetings
  • Ensure end to end request management for the Sales team (open, follow-up, closure) including escalation to the key stakeholders (Legal, Finance, SBA, Pricing, etc.)
  • Identify and capitalize Best Practices for Sales Enablement
